More opportunity in Europe than investors realise – Fidelity’s McQuaker

There is more opportunity in Europe than investors realise as political risks have been overplayed and its markets are undervalued, according to Fidelity International’s Bill McQuaker.

Any global upswing is likely to benefit the eurozone where there are already positive economic signs with private consumption increasing, unemployment falling and manufacturing output up according to McQuaker, manager of the Fidelity Multi Asset Open Range.

This strong economic backdrop and a more supportive global situation could create opportunities for investors as “Europe appears to be the one best placed to take advantage of a cyclical upswing”, McQuaker claimed.

Positive growth could in turn stunt the rise of populism across the continent he says, and dash the chances of candidates such as the far-right’s Marine Le Pen in the run up to the French elections. 

“Much of the current pessimism around Europe comes from political risks, with elections either due or likely in every major country except Spain. Stronger growth, however, could tilt the balance away from populists and towards the status quo,” he said.

“A victory for Marine le Pen may be the biggest risk, but the binary choice in the final round of the French elections is likely to work against her. Indeed, a centrist win in France could be a good catalyst for European equity outperformance.”

He admitted European equities have “posed a conundrum” in recent years but growth and inflation could see earnings pick up and help boost the economy.

He added: “Even some of the most bearish investors are now revising up their expectations for earnings growth, as well as their year-end targets for the Euro Stoxx 600.”

McQuaker picked out three funds for investors to consider if looking to increase European exposure.  Firstly, Invesco Perpetual European Equity Income, followed by Jupiter European Special Situations and then the Threadneedle European Select funds as potential areas to see returns.
